      • Profile picture of the author tdbgroup
        Originally Posted by An Al View Post

        Apparently he is making a lot of money doing it his way. Who cares if the ad has commercial intent if the end result is a commercial transaction?

        Having said that, I seriously doubt he's revealing anything that hasn't been revealed before.
        Uhm, the only end result as a commercial transaction is them selling you their system.

        They are promoting the fact that their system gets you super cheap clicks. But the reason for that is because of the type of ad they ran to get those results. When you run normal ads that sell something, you will not get those results.

        It's like me selling you a system that shows you how to get your website #1 in google for the keyword fuiefiuwefbliqbfayfbewylw.

        Will that help you somehow?

  • Profile picture of the author JonnyA
    I agree with tdbgroup somewhat.

    Don has a lot of big fan pages about topics like dogs and "gun rights". If you have a fanpage - or want to create a fanpage - about something like this that people are passionate about, then you can get some dirt cheap clicks and grow the page quickly using his techniques.

    If you have a business website or product you want to send traffic to, you're not going to get $0.01 clicks. These cheap clicks are for sending traffic to pages within Facebook.

    That being said, you can make still make good money from a page that most people say would have "no commercial intent" if you think a bit outside the box and get creative.
